André MatosEmbark on a journey along the banks of the Alqueva lake to Juromenha, a small border village where history is felt everywhere, in the walls, in the silent streets and in the life that remains there. With the open landscape of the Serra d’Ossa mountain range on one side and Spain on the other, discover a territory shaped by centuries of encounters, conflicts and cultural exchanges.
Accompanied by a local historian, you will explore the Juromenha Fortress and uncover Roman remains, Islamic heritage and episodes from the Restoration War. Walking through the village and its fortifications, you will gain insight into its strategic role along the border and the different civilizations that have left their mark on this landscape over time.
